* Add support for delegates as return values in protocol members. Fixes#4102.
This required a few changes:
* The generator now emits the DelegateProxy attribute for property getters in
protocol interfaces.
* The generator now emits the DelegateProxy attribute in ProtocolMember
attributes (and the ProtocolMember attribute has been extended with
additional properties for this purpose).
* The generator now emits the BlockProxy attribute for the parameter in
property setters.
* The generator now emits the BlockProxy attribute in ProtocolMember
attributes for property setters.
* The static registrar now emits the metadata token for the
DelegateProxy.DelegateType property into the generated code so that the
DelegateProxy attribute itself isn't needed at runtime. This is required
when the dynamic registrar has been optimized away.
Fixes https://github.com/xamarin/xamarin-macios/issues/4102.

* [static registrar] Optimize creation of delegates for blocks.
Optimize creation of delegates for blocks so that it doesn't require the
dynamic registrar.
This is done by getting the metadata token for the Create method that creates
the delegate, and embed that metadata token in the generated code from the
static registrar.
Also add tests, since this scenario was not covered by tests already.

* [registrar] Don't store LinkContext in the static registrar when in can be fetched from the Target. Partially fixes#59617.
This avoids a problem where our code would store null because LinkContext
wasn't created yet when the static registrar instance was created.
This fixes the missing error from bug #59617.
https://bugzilla.xamarin.com/show_bug.cgi?id=59617
* [registrar] Don't verify the SDK for protocol members. Partially fixes#59617.
It's not needed, because protocol members don't end up in the registrar output
anyway (and would thus not prevent the registrar code from compiling).
Classes that implement any protocol members would still run into the SDK
check, so this should not prevent real problematic code from being reported
either.
